Size of the Dumpster Matters


Choosing a Roll Off Dumpster: Size of the Dumpster Matters


Usually, house owners and professionals require dumpsters varying in size from 10 to 40 cubic lawns, depending upon the level and nature of their projects. Picking the appropriate size dumpster is vital to guarantee effective waste management and avoid additional costs.


Weight constraints play a substantial function in figuring out the best dumpster size. For instance, a 10-cubic-yard dumpster might be suitable for small-scale renovations, however it might not be appropriate for bigger tasks that produce much heavier particles.


Positioning logistics also come into play, as larger dumpsters may need more area and availability for delivery and pickup. It'' s important to consider the available area on-site and the dumpster'' s dimensions to make sure a smooth operation.

Budget Plan and Rental Duration Factors To Consider


Determining a practical spending plan and rental duration is necessary for homeowners and professionals to ensure that their waste management needs are fulfilled without sustaining unnecessary costs or logistical complications.


When choosing a roll-off dumpster, it'' s vital to consider the overall expense of the leasing, consisting of shipment choices, weight constraints, and any extra costs. Be sure to inquire about any discounts or promos that might be available, especially for longer rental periods.


A clear understanding of the rental period is also essential. Make sure you know the exact duration of the rental, along with any charges for exceeding the agreed-upon timeframe. This will assist you plan accordingly and avoid unexpected costs.


Additionally, take into account the frequency of waste collection and disposal, as this can impact the overall spending plan. By thoroughly evaluating these aspects, you can develop a spending plan that lines up with your waste management needs, making sure a smooth and cost-efficient experience.

Can I Put Hazardous Waste in a Roll-Off Dumpster?


When it pertains to getting rid of hazardous waste, it'' s important to understand that roll-off dumpsters are not a suitable option.


Ecological policies strictly prohibit the disposal of harmful products, such as batteries, electronic devices, and chemicals, in landfills. Proper disposal of these items requires specialized facilities and handling to prevent environmental damage.


It'' s essential to explore alternative, eco-friendly alternatives for hazardous waste disposal to ensure compliance with guidelines and safeguard our environment.


Do I Need an Authorization to Put a Dumpster on My Property?


When positioning a dumpster on your residential or commercial property, it'' s important to figure out if a license is needed. License requirements vary by jurisdiction, so it'' s essential to consult your city government for specific guidelines.


Residential or commercial property guidelines, such as property owners' ' association rules or local ordinances, might likewise use. Failing to get the required authorizations can result in fines or elimination of the dumpster.


Research and adhere to regional regulations to ensure a smooth and problem-free dumpster rental experience.
